Embranchement Craig-Breault
Embranchement Craig-Breault is a stream in Quebec, Canada. Embranchement Craig-Breault is situated nearby to the hamlet Garrick Corners, as well as near Chapel’s Corner.Places in the Area
Nearby places include Dunham and Saint-Ignace-de-Stanbridge.
Dunham
Village
Dunham is a city in the Canadian province of Quebec, located in Brome-Missisquoi Regional County Municipality. The population as of the Canada 2011 Census was 3,471. Dunham is situated 3½ km southeast of Embranchement Craig-Breault.
Saint-Ignace-de-Stanbridge
Village

Saint-Ignace-de-Stanbridge is a municipality in the Canadian province of Quebec, located within the Brome-Missisquoi Regional County Municipality. The population as of the Canada 2011 Census was 638. Saint-Ignace-de-Stanbridge is situated 9 km west of Embranchement Craig-Breault.
Frelighsburg
Village

Frelighsburg is a municipality in the Estrie region of southern Quebec, Canada, on the border with Vermont. It is at the foot of Mount Pinnacle, part of the Appalachian Mountains. Frelighsburg is situated 10 km south of Embranchement Craig-Breault.
